Transaction 259c3c32beee9b2ecd9453f3a8c1b2069e1f80f0cb7fcfdaaaa774bcb107f439

2 Input
1 Outputs
  • 259c3c32beee9b2ecd9453f3a8c1b2069e1f80f0cb7fcfdaaaa774bcb107f439:0
  • value  2386049
    address  3MREDFEGArn53fXdhnKMZ3ysUEJdVNTKJj